润滑端口 / 黄油嘴

A lubrication port or grease fitting is a small, threaded component installed on linear guideway carriages to facilitate the injection of lubricant into the bearing system, ensuring smooth motion and reducing wear.

技术定义与适配语境
典型 润滑端口 / 黄油嘴 会按材料、尺寸公差、适配关系和失效风险在 机械和设备制造 中评估。

A lubrication port, commonly known as a grease fitting or Zerk fitting, is a precision-engineered component designed for linear guideway carriages (blocks). It serves as an access point for introducing lubricants (grease or oil) into the internal bearing surfaces of the carriage. Typically made from durable materials like steel or brass, it features a standardized thread (e.g., metric or imperial) and a spring-loaded ball check valve that seals automatically to prevent contamination and lubricant leakage. Its primary function is to maintain optimal lubrication levels, reduce friction, dissipate heat, and extend the operational life of linear motion systems in industrial machinery.

工作原理
The lubrication port operates on a simple mechanical principle: it provides a sealed pathway for lubricant injection. When a grease gun nozzle is pressed against the fitting, it depresses the internal ball check valve, allowing lubricant to flow into the carriage's internal channels and bearing surfaces. Upon removal of the nozzle, the spring-loaded ball returns to its seat, creating a seal that prevents contaminants (like dust or moisture) from entering and retains the lubricant within the system. This ensures continuous lubrication of rolling elements (such as balls or rollers) in the guideway carriage.
材料
Typically made from carbon steel (e.g.AISI 1018/1020) or stainless steel (e.g.AISI 303/304) for corrosion resistancebrass (e.g.C36000) is also common for non-corrosive environments. Materials are often plated (e.g.zincnickel) or coated for enhanced durability.
Seal Type
Spring-loaded ball with O-ring or lip seal
Thread Size
M6x1, 1/8-27 NPT, or similar
Pressure Rating
Up to 10,000 psi (689 bar)
Operating Temperature
-40°C to 120°C (-40°F to 248°F)
Ball Check Valve Material
Stainless steel or carbide
标准
ISO 6149DIN 71412SAE J533

FMEA · 风险与缓解

诱因 → 失效模式 → 工程缓解

Contaminants entering through a damaged or missing seal->Bearing wear or seizure due to inadequate lubrication->Use sealed fittings, regular inspections, and proper installation techniques
Over-tightening during installation->Thread stripping or cracking, leading to leaks->Apply correct torque (e.g., 5-10 Nm for M6 threads) and use thread sealant as needed

常见问题

How often should I lubricate a linear guideway carriage via the lubrication port?

Lubrication frequency depends on operating conditions: typically every 3-6 months for normal use, or more frequently in high-speed, high-load, or dirty environments. Follow the machine manufacturer's guidelines.

What happens if the lubrication port becomes clogged?

A clogged port can lead to inadequate lubrication, increased friction, overheating, premature wear, and potential failure of the carriage. Clean it with a solvent or replace the fitting if necessary.
